Linux编程环境搭建:如何在操作系统中安装开发工具

时间:2025-12-06 分类:操作系统

Linux作为一个开源的操作系统,以其稳定性、灵活性和高效性吸引了众多开发者的关注和使用。在进行Linux开发时,搭建一个理想的编程环境显得尤为重要。无论是进行应用开发、系统编程还是网站开发,确保安装必要的开发工具和库可以显著提高工作效率。本文将详细介绍如何在Linux操作系统中安装和配置适用于开发的各种工具,包括编程语言、编译器以及其他辅助工具的步骤,以帮助开发者快速入门和提高生产力。

Linux编程环境搭建:如何在操作系统中安装开发工具

选择一款合适的Linux发行版是至关重要的。不同的发行版如Ubuntu、CentOS、Fedora等在包管理和工具安装上各有特点。以Ubuntu为例,您可以通过终端使用`apt`包管理器轻松安装开发相关软件。打开终端并输入命令`sudo apt update`来更新软件库,确保获取到最新的可用软件。

接下来,您可以根据需要安装基础的开发工具。使用命令`sudo apt install build-essential`可以一键安装编译器和常见的开发库。这些工具包包括`gcc`、`g++`和`make`等,是进行C/C++开发的基础设施。如果您的项目需要使用其他语言,例如Python或Java,也可通过相应的命令进行安装,如`sudo apt install python3`或`sudo apt install default-jdk`。

除了基础工具外,使用IDE(集成开发环境)也是提高开发效率的好方法。许多开发者喜欢使用Visual Studio Code,您可以通过官网下载.deb文件,使用`sudo dpkg -i`命令进行安装,或在终端输入`sudo snap install code --classic`直接从Snap Store安装。JetBrains提供的系列IDE也是不错的选择,适合不同类型的开发需求。

为了提高代码管理和版本控制效率,建议安装Git工具。使用命令`sudo apt install git`即可完成安装。通过Git,您可以轻松管理项目的历史版本,协同开发以及维护代码库。

建议您了解并配置常用的命令行工具,例如`vim`或`nano`进行文本编辑,`curl`和`wget`用于网络数据下载。通过这些工具的组合,您能够建立一个强大的开发环境,完美支持各种编程语言的需求。

通过以上步骤,您将能够在Linux操作系统中成功搭建适合您开发工作的编程环境。随着对这些工具的逐渐熟悉,您将更加高效地进行程序开发,创造出更具创新性的项目。